On 14/11/2023 13:53:29-0800, Khem Raj wrote:
> * Enable systemd knob for distros with systemd in them.
> * Add dependency on gtk4 which is needed
> * Package systemd unit files
> * Add packageconfig for fribidi defaulted to disabled
